    In the case of cervical spondylosis, there is no so-called best way, only the corresponding best way according to the diagnosis and the patient's symptoms, including:

    1. Drugs**: choose to apply corresponding analgesics, sedatives, and vitamin drugs to relieve the corresponding pain, numbness and other symptoms, and try to use glucosamine sulfate or glucosamine hydrochloride, chondroitin sulfate, etc., for corresponding support**;

    2. Exercise**: When the symptoms of various types of cervical spondylosis are basically relieved or the symptoms are chronic, medical gymnastics can be started to promote the further elimination of symptoms and consolidate the corresponding curative effect, and it is not suitable to do this kind of exercise in the acute stage;

    3. Traction: Traction was one of the preferred methods for cervical spondylosis in the past, but in recent years, it has been found that many patients with cervical spondylosis have not only not alleviated but aggravated after using traction, especially after a long period of traction, but even so, traction is also an important method for our cervical spondylosis, but it is necessary for professional people to do this kind of traction, and the intensity and time of traction should be carefully grasped;

    4. Tuina massage**: This is one of the more effective ** measures for cervical spondylosis, the main role can relieve the tension and contracture of the cervical and shoulder muscles, restore the activity of the cervical spine, and loosen the nerve roots and soft tissue adhesions to relieve the symptoms, but for cervical myelopathy, gravity massage and reduction are generally prohibited, otherwise it is easy to aggravate the symptoms and even lead to paraplegia, even if the early symptoms are not obvious, it is generally not recommended;

    5. Physiotherapy: In the first cervical spondylosis, physiotherapy can play a variety of roles, it is generally believed that ion permeabilization, ultrasound, ultraviolet or intermittent electrotherapy can be carried out in the acute stage, after the pain is reduced, ultrasonic iodide ion permeabilization, induction electricity or other hyperthermia, such as micro-hyperthermia, micro-hyperthermia can improve blood circulation, relieve muscle contractures, eliminate swelling to reduce symptoms, help to strengthen the stability of the vertebral body after the manipulation, this method is simple and easy to use a hot towel or hot water bottle for local external application, When the pain symptoms of patients in the acute phase are severe, warm compresses should not be applied**;

    6. Surgery**: Patients with severe nerve root or spinal cord compression should choose surgery if necessary.

    For cervical spondylosis, the effect of taking medicine is very limited, and topical medicine has a certain effect.

    It is important to pay attention to avoid long-term fixed posture (long-term Internet access, desk, etc.), properly move the neck, use a healthy pillow when sleeping, do not use a high pillow, pay attention to properly raise the neck, maintain the normal physiological curvature of the cervical spine, and avoid the aggravation of cervical spondylosis, which is the most important.

    The fundamental solution is to pay attention to the exercise of the neck muscles and sleep on a healthy pillow to avoid further aggravation of the above symptoms.

    You can also massage your neck, and the simple massage exercise method is as follows: raise your right hand, bend your fingers, flex your index finger, middle finger, ring finger, and little finger, and pinch your neck 3 or 5 times from top to bottom, from light to heavy. Then raise your other hand and do the same way.

    Pinch the right neck and shoulder 3 5 times with your left hand and the left neck and shoulder 3 5 times with your right hand. Rub the thumbs of both hands on the Feng Chi acupoint, and you will feel a feeling of soreness after half a minute. Bend your neck forward and stretch it out, bend it left and right, and make a circular motion of your head, turning it clockwise and counterclockwise.

First of all, we should correct the bad rest and work habits, reduce the fatigue of the neck, do not watch TV for a long time or work with your head down for a long time, and raise your head and move your neck appropriately every time you work for a period of time. You can also stretch your neck with your hands and gently massage the neck muscles, which can promote local blood circulation and relieve muscle spasms and pain. Usually you can gently turn the neck, but it is not appropriate for middle-aged and elderly people to move their necks excessively or let people use vigorous neck massage and neck turning, and sometimes it will aggravate the damage. >>>More
